Senior Manager- Digital Core Sustainability (Finance)
The Digital Core Sustainability Reporting Senior Manager role is responsible for managing a well-established interaction between the Sustainability, Finance, Plan to Fulfill, Lead to Cash, Source to Pay and Data workstreams to ensure that sustainability reporting requirements and controls are evaluated and embedded during the design, testing and implementation processes of the Digital Core Transformation Program. This role will work across Corporate, Segments, shared service and partner consulting teams.

This is a key role to ensure that Mars, Incorporated maintains high standards of data accuracy and completeness related to sustainability reporting. It will contribute to the sustainability reporting and control requirements to provide the foundation for reliance on data, reports, controls, and other reporting functionality underlying sustainability processes.
This position is the subject matter expert in the areas of sustainability reporting requirements, sustainability controls and how these are evaluated both within business processes and as standalone sustainability processes.
